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Selection: Different materials like concrete, pavers, and natural stone come with varying price points.
- Patio Size: Larger patios require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s and custom features can drive up costs due to the additional labor and materials needed.
- Site Preparation: The condition of your yard, including grading and soil quality, can impact preparation costs.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Boise, ID, can vary, influencing the total cost of construction.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Additional Features: Extras like built-in seating, fire pits, or outdoor kitchens will increase the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Boise, ID)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Patio | $6 - $10 per sq. ft. |
Paver Patio | $10 - $20 per sq. ft. |
Natural Stone Patio | $15 - $30 per sq. ft. |
Site Preparation | $500 - $2,000 |
Custom Design Features |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
Built-in Seating | $500 - $2,000 |
Fire Pit Installation | $300 - $1,500 |
Outdoor Kitchen Installation | $5,000 - $15,000 |
